GULFSTREAM INTRODUCES G200 TO EUROPEAN BUSINESS-JET CUSTOMERS
Large-Cabin, Mid-Range Gulfstream G200 Traveling Exhibition To Include Stops in Seven European Cities
SAVANNAH, Ga., May 24, 2004 – Gulfstream Aerospace, a wholly owned subsidiary of General Dynamics (NYSE: GD), will be bringing its G200 Road Show to Europe, offering business-jet customers a first-hand look and hands-on experience with the large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ream G200 business jet.
The G200 traveling aircraft exhibition will take place during a two-week period, commencing 28 June in Munich and ending 11 July in Cranfield, U.K., not far from Silverstone, the site of the 2004 British Grand Prix. The G200 Road Show personnel will be conducting static demonstrations of the aircraft at the following fixed-base operator (FBO) locations in the European cities listed below:
| Date | City | Airport | FBO |
| 28, 29 June | Munich | Munich International Airport | MES Handling |
| 30 June/ 1 July | Zurich | Zurich International Airport | Jet Aviation |
| 2, 3 July | Moscow | Sheremetyevo Airport | Lukoil Avia |
| 4, 5 July | Cannes | Cannes Mandelieu Airport | Cannes Airport Handling |
| 6, 7 July | Madrid | Madrid Torrejon | Gestair |
| 8, 9 July | Farnborough, U.K. | Farnborough Airport | TAG Aviation |
| 11 July | Cranfield | Cranfield Airport | Patriot Aviation |
The G200 is gaining acceptance in the European aviation market since its introduction in 2001. Currently, TAG Aviation, based in Geneva, Switzerland, operates two G200 aircraft for charter services in the region. One of the world’s leading providers of business aviation services, TAG Aviation also has facilities in North America. A total of 10 G200s are currently registered in Europe, representing a 12-percent market share in its category.

Today, the G200 experiences a dispatch reliability rate in excess of 99.25 percent and, as part of the Gulfstream fleet, is represented by G200 owners who serve on Gulfstream’s Customer Advisory Board. In addition, the G200 is supported worldwide by Gulfstream’s award-winning product support organization.
The G200 lives up to large-cabin expectations, accommodating up to 10 passengers and offering outstanding performance with its excellent climb, high-cruising altitude, high-speed, long-range and short-landing capabilities. Powered by two Pratt & Whitney PW 306A engines, the G200 can reach speeds up to Mach .85 and altitudes up to 45,000 feet. With low ambient noise levels, 100 percent fresh air and natural light from generous windows, the cabin provides a comfortable workspace for busy travelers.

Gulfstream Aerospace Corporation, a wholly owned subsidiary of General Dynamics (NYSE: GD), designs, develops, manufactures, markets, services and supports the world’s most technologically advanced business jet aircraft. Gulfstream has produced more than 1,400 aircraft for customers around the world since 1958. To meet the diverse transportation needs of the future, Gulfstream offers a comprehensive fleet of aircraft, comprising the mid-cabin, high-speed Gulfstream G100™; the wide-cabin, high-speed Gulfstream G150™; the large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ream G200™; the large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ream G300™; the large-cabin, mid-range Gulfstream G350™; the large-cabin, long-range Gulfstream G400™; the large-cabin, long-range G450™; the large-cabin, ultra-long-range Gulfstream G500™ and the large-cabin, ultra-long-range Gulfstream G550™. Gulfstream also offers aircraft ownership services via Gulfstream Financial Services Division and Gulfstream Pre-Owned Aircraft Sales®.
